:fresh: [b][color=#ff8c00]Everybody and everything shines in "Working Girl" it is a highly entertaining movie with the expert touch of Mike Nichols who made the impossible: He could make Melanie Griffith act great as a clever secretary that just dared to be heard and directed a great cast of celebrities without ruining his film. Harrison Ford looks sexy and intelligent, Sigourney Weaver is more delightful and evil in this film as Griffith's boss than Streep in Prada as Hatthaway's boss. Spacey is awesome as the molester executive, Baldwin is excellent as the unfaithful boyfriend but definately the actress that stole the show was Joan Cusack as a secretary, Griffith's best friend, what a performance!.
